[−][src]Struct resvg::Rect
A rect representation.
Fields
x: f64y: f64width: f64height: f64Methods
impl Rect[src]
pub fn new(x: f64, y: f64, width: f64, height: f64) -> Rect[src]
Creates a new Rect from values.
pub fn size(&self) -> Size[src]
Returns rect's size.
pub fn left(&self) -> f64[src]
Returns rect's left edge position.
pub fn right(&self) -> f64[src]
Returns rect's right edge position.
pub fn top(&self) -> f64[src]
Returns rect's top edge position.
pub fn bottom(&self) -> f64[src]
Returns rect's bottom edge position.
pub fn contains(&self, p: Point) -> bool[src]
Checks that the rect contains a point.
pub fn is_valid(&self) -> bool[src]
Checks that the rect has a valid size.
